Calculate Log Base 132 of 361

To solve the equation log 132 (361) = x carry out the following steps.
  1. Apply the change of base rule:
    log a (x) = log b (x) / log b (a)
    With b = 10:
    log a (x) = log(x) / log(a)
  2. Substitute the variables:
    With x = 361, a = 132:
    log 132 (361) = log(361) / log(132)
  3. Evaluate the term:
    log(361) / log(132)
    = 1.39794000867204 / 1.92427928606188
    = 1.2060448184664
    = Logarithm of 361 with base 132
